DS Edge: fix bug preventing input processing

This commit is contained in:
dualshock-tools 2025-04-10 07:52:09 +02:00
parent 3d2f1ca4c9
commit aba934c429

View File

@ -1624,6 +1624,7 @@ async function continue_connection(report) {
mode = 3; mode = 3;
devname = l("Sony DualSense Edge"); devname = l("Sony DualSense Edge");
} }
n = await ds5_nvstatus(); n = await ds5_nvstatus();
if(n == 4) { if(n == 4) {
// dualsense edge with pending reboot // dualsense edge with pending reboot
@ -1633,6 +1634,8 @@ async function continue_connection(report) {
show_popup(l("A reboot is needed to continue using this DualSense Edge. Please disconnect and reconnect your controller.")); show_popup(l("A reboot is needed to continue using this DualSense Edge. Please disconnect and reconnect your controller."));
return; return;
} }
device.oninputreport = process_ds_input;
} else { } else {
$("#btnconnect").prop("disabled", false); $("#btnconnect").prop("disabled", false);
$("#connectspinner").hide(); $("#connectspinner").hide();